GTM Retrospective Engine for PMMs

Runs a structured retrospective for cross-functional squads that produces OKR-linked decisions — and gets smarter every session. Not a feelings circle. A diagnostic system. ---

Trigger

  • When: Post-launch review, GTM cycle debrief, sprint retrospective with a PMM lens, or any cross-functional session where decisions are needed, not just discussion.
  • Not for: Pre-launch risk analysis → use hs-pre-mortem. OKR setting for the next quarter → use hs-brainstorm-okrs. Campaign briefing after a retro surfaces a messaging gap → use hs-gaccs-brief. Competitive root cause analysis → use hs-competitive-battlecard.

Important: If "communication" appears as a theme, push for the structural root cause. Communication is never the real cause — it's a symptom. ---

Step 5: Root Cause Diagnosis

For each top theme, build a diagnostic chain: | Theme | Surface observation | One level deeper | Structural root cause | |-------|-------------------|-----------------|----------------------| | [Theme] | [What people said] | [What it means] | [Process/RACI/timing/brief quality] | PMM-specific root causes to check:

  • Late brief (positioning or messaging locked too close to launch)
  • Untested positioning (claim validation gap)
  • Tier mismatch (assigned T2, but market signals said T1 or T3)
  • Sales misalignment (enablement gap or comp misalignment)
  • Competitive blind spot (missed alternative or competitor move)
  • Post-sales prep gap (support docs / training not ready)
  • KR design failure (metric didn't measure what mattered)
  • Champion alignment failure (champion wasn't aligned before go-live)

Always run tier assessment: | | Assigned | Warranted | Gap | |---|----------|-----------|-----| | Launch tier | [T?] | [T?] | [Over / Under / Correct] | ---

Step 7: Action Items

Max 3. Each must link to a KR or go to backlog. | Priority | Action | KR | Owner | Deadline | Success Metric | |----------|--------|----|----|----------|--------| | 1 | [Structural change] | [KR ref] | [Single owner] | [Date] | [Measurable] | Rules:

  • Single owner only. "Improve communication" is not an action item.
  • Carry-over items from the previous retro take priority. If carry-over isn't done, ask why first.
  • Every action must be structural (process, RACI, artifact, timing) — not aspirational.

Operating Rules

  • Guardrails first. Load /context/meta-patterns.md at pre-flight. Surface guardrail prompt if pattern matches this launch type.
  • OKR anchoring is mandatory. A retro without OKRs is not a retro — it's a venting session. Stop and get OKRs before proceeding.
  • Root causes must be structural. "Communication" is never a root cause. Always push one level deeper to the process, RACI gap, or brief quality failure.
  • Max 3 action items. More than 3 means priorities aren't clear. Force the choice.
  • Single owner only. Shared ownership = no ownership. Name one person.
  • Carry-over first. If prior retro items aren't done, address that before adding new ones. Track why the prior action stalled.
  • Tier assessment on every retro. Always compare tier assigned vs. tier warranted. Tier mismatch is the most common under-diagnosed root cause.
